About the ThreatDown Endpoint Detection & Response Integration
ThreatDown Endpoint Detection & Response (formerly Malwarebytes EDR) is Malwarebytes’s enterprise EDR solution, providing continuous endpoint monitoring, threat detection, and rapid response capabilities for organizations seeking reliable, accessible endpoint protection without operational complexity. Part of Synqly’s EDR Unified API, the ThreatDown EDR integration enables security platforms to access normalized endpoint detection data and threat alerts from ThreatDown-managed environments through a standardized connector. Integration Use Cases
Quarantine Endpoints
Connect or disconnect one or more endpoints assets to the network, allowing or disallowing connections.
Query Alerts
Returns a list of alerts that match the query from the token-linked EDR source.
Query Applications
Returns a list of applications matching the query from the token-linked EDR source.
Query EDR Events
Returns a list of EDR events that match the query from the token-linked EDR source.
Query Endpoints
Returns a list of endpoint assets matching the query from the token-linked EDR source.
Query Threat Events
Returns a list of threats that match the query from the token-linked EDR source.
